🏗️ How it Works: The Additive Process

Unlike traditional construction where you build a frame and fill it with bricks, 3D printing is an Additive Manufacturing process:

  1. Digital Blueprint: An architect creates a 3D model using specialized software (like Revit or AutoCAD).
  2. Slicing: The software “slices” the house into thousands of horizontal layers.
  3. Robotic Execution: A gantry-mounted or robotic-arm printer extrudes a proprietary Concrete Mix (often containing fly ash, GGBS, or recycled aggregates) layer-by-layer.

🌟 Technical Details & Specifications

FeatureSpecification / Detail
MaterialHigh-strength, fast-setting specialized concrete (M30 to M50 grade).
Wall StructureHollow or “Lattice” design—allows for internal insulation or easy plumbing/electrical routing.
PrecisionAccuracy within 0.1 mm to 1 mm, eliminating human error in wall alignment.
Build SpeedCan print a 500 sq.ft. shell in 2–3 days (7–10 days total for on-site setup).
Labor NeedsOnly 3–5 skilled operators required to monitor the printer and material supply.
